ColdFusion 2018 管理控制台显示坚不可摧的搜索栏

ColdFusion 2018 Admin Console Shows Indestructible Search Bar

当我登录到 ColdFusion 2018 管理控制台时,会显示以下屏幕截图。关闭按钮不起作用。搜索框也不是。重新启动 WebLogic 服务器和重新打开控制台没有帮助。如何解决这个问题?在此之前,我在使用 ColdFusion 控制台时从未遇到过这个问题。

这是浏览器的控制台登录。 Eclipse 中没有报错。

您缺少 /cf_scripts 映射,该映射服务于 运行 CF2018 管理控制台前端所需的 jQuery 脚本。

映射应指向 /ColdFusion2018/cfusion/wwwroot/cf_scripts/

如果您使用的是内置 Tomcat,请找到 /ColdFusion2018/cfusion/runtime/conf/server.xml 并调整您的上下文:

<Context path="" docBase="/your-webroot/" workDir="/ColdFusion2018/cfusion/runtime/conf/Catalina/localhost/tmp">
    <Resources>
        <PreResources className="org.apache.catalina.webresources.DirResourceSet" base="/ColdFusion2018/cfusion/wwwroot/CFIDE" webAppMount="/CFIDE" />
        <PreResources className="org.apache.catalina.webresources.DirResourceSet" base="/ColdFusion2018/cfusion/wwwroot/WEB-INF" webAppMount="/WEB-INF" />
        <PreResources className="org.apache.catalina.webresources.DirResourceSet" base="/ColdFusion2018/cfusion/wwwroot/cf_scripts" webAppMount="/cf_scripts" />
    </Resources>
</Context>

如果您使用的是IIS,您可以简单地添加一个虚拟目录。符号链接可能也适用于此。

您的 neo-runtime.xml 文件中的值似乎不正确。 CfFormScriptSrc 值应该只是“/cf_scripts/scripts/”。不明白的可以参考https://forums.adobe.com/message/10705035

的讨论